21-year-old Leads Portland Police on High-Speed Chase, Found With Handgun, Cocaine, Fentanyl

A 21-year-old driving without a license led Portland Police on a high-speed chase Wednesday before being apprehended and found in possession of a handgun and significant quantities of illegal drugs.

Police say that shortly after 4 a.m. on Wednesday, an officer observed a vehicle with a diver asleep behind the wheel in the middle of the road near the Walton Street train tracks.

The driver fled from police after a brief conversation and drove away at a high rate of speed, eventually crashing the vehicle into a tree at 189 Ocean Ave. just blocks away, police said.

The suspect then fled on foot, which prompted Portland Police to call in a tracking K-9 unit from Falmouth. The K-9 unit led officers directly to the suspect, who police say was hiding behind 205 Ocean Ave.

Arrested was 21-year-old Hamsa Omar, who was charged with aggravated trafficking of scheduled drugs, two counts of unlawful trafficking in scheduled drugs, unlawful possession of scheduled drugs, aggravated criminal mischief, operating a vehicle without a license, driving to endanger and failing to stop for an officer — a total of eight charges.

Police say that Omar was fond in possession of a handgun, 17 grams of cocaine, seven grams of fentanyl, several oxycontin pills and $5,753 in cash.

Omar was transported to the Cumberland County Jail, however as of Thursday morning it appears that Omar is no longer in custody.

In a Wednesday statement, Portland Police thanked the Falmouth Police Department for their assistance with Omar’s apprehension.
